Teamcenter Administrator
A Teamcenter Administrator plays a crucial role in managing and maintaining the Siemens Teamcenter PLM (Product Lifecycle Management) system. Below are the detailed responsibilities of a Teamcenter Administrator: 1. System Installation and ConfigurationInitial Setup: Install and configure Teamcenter environments, including the core Teamcenter application, database, and file management systems.System Architecture Design: Design the system architecture, including servers, network configurations, and integrations with other enterprise systems.Environment Configuration: Set up and maintain multiple Teamcenter environments (development, testing, production), ensuring consistency across configurations.2. User ManagementAccount Creation and Management: Create and manage user accounts, including assigning appropriate roles and responsibilities.Role and Access Control: Define and implement access control policies, ensuring that users have the correct permissions based on their roles.License Management: Monitor and manage Teamcenter licenses, ensuring compliance with license agreements and optimizing license usage.3. Data Model and Customization ManagementBusiness Object Customization: Customize and configure business objects, attributes, and properties to align with the organization's data model.Workflow Management: Create, modify, and manage workflows and lifecycle processes to automate business processes within Teamcenter.BOM (Bill of Materials) Management: Configure and maintain BOM structures, ensuring accurate representation of product data within the system.4. System Maintenance and MonitoringSystem Health Monitoring: Regularly monitor system performance, server health, and user activity to ensure optimal system operation.Patch Management: Apply patches, updates, and service packs to keep the Teamcenter system up-to-date and secure.Backup and Disaster Recovery: Implement and manage regular backup processes, and develop disaster recovery plans to ensure data integrity and system availability.5. Performance OptimizationDatabase Optimization: Optimize database performance through indexing, query optimization, and regular maintenance tasks.Application Tuning: Fine-tune application performance by optimizing server configurations, load balancing, and caching strategies.System Performance Analysis: Analyze system performance metrics and implement improvements to enhance speed, reliability, and efficiency.6. Integration and InteroperabilityIntegration Management: Manage and maintain integrations between Teamcenter and other enterprise systems, such as ERP (e.g., SAP) and CAD applications.SOA and Web Services: Configure and manage Service-Oriented Architecture (SOA) components and web services to facilitate seamless data exchange between systems.Custom Solutions: Support the development and deployment of custom integrations, plugins, and extensions to meet specific business needs.7. Troubleshooting and SupportIssue Resolution: Provide technical support to users, troubleshoot issues, and resolve problems related to system access, performance, and functionality.Incident Management: Track and manage incidents, ensuring timely resolution and minimal impact on business operations.Log Analysis: Regularly analyze system logs to identify potential issues and take proactive measures to prevent system failures.8. Documentation and ComplianceSystem Documentation: Maintain comprehensive documentation of system configurations, customizations, and operational procedures.Compliance Monitoring: Ensure that the Teamcenter environment complies with industry standards, regulatory requirements, and organizational policies.Audit Support: Support internal and external audits by providing required documentation and system reports.9. System Upgrades and MigrationVersion Upgrades: Plan, test, and execute system upgrades to newer versions of Teamcenter, ensuring minimal disruption to business operations.Data Migration: Manage data migration projects, including moving data between environments or from other PLM systems to Teamcenter.Testing and Validation: Conduct thorough testing and validation of upgrades and migrations to ensure system integrity and functionality.10. Security ManagementSecurity Policies: Implement and enforce security policies within Teamcenter, including data encryption, secure access, and user authentication methods.Vulnerability Management: Monitor and address potential security vulnerabilities, applying necessary patches and updates to protect the system from threats.Access Auditing: Regularly audit user access and permissions to ensure compliance with security policies and identify any unauthorized access.11. Client and Stakeholder CoordinationClient Liaison: Work with client team and other third-party vendors for support, licensing, and system enhancements.Stakeholder Communication: Collaborate with business stakeholders to understand their needs, gather requirements, and ensure the system aligns with business objectives.Project Management: Participate in or lead projects related to Teamcenter, coordinating with various teams to ensure successful implementation and delivery.12. Continuous ImprovementProcess Optimization: Continuously evaluate and improve PLM processes, making recommendations for system enhancements and efficiency improvements.Innovation and Best Practices: Stay updated with the latest trends, features, and best practices in PLM and Teamcenter, implementing innovations that add value to the organization.13. Compliance and Risk ManagementRegulatory Compliance: Ensure that the Teamcenter implementation adheres to all relevant regulatory requirements, including industry-specific standards.Risk Assessment: Conduct regular risk assessments to identify potential vulnerabilities and implement mitigation strategies.14. Collaboration and TeamworkCross-Functional Collaboration: Work closely with other IT and business teams, including CAD administrators, ERP specialists, and network engineers, to ensure seamless integration and operation of the Teamcenter system.Mentorship: Provide guidance and mentorship to junior administrators and IT staff to build a strong support team.